WebThe reservation in Montana is approximately 1.5 million acres and the main communities are: Browning, Heart Butte, Starr School, East Glacier, Blackfoot, Seville, St. Mary and … The Blackfeet Nation runs the sovereign government on the reservation through its elected Tribal Business Council. For many years Earl Old Person led the council. Old Person was also the honorary chief of the tribe. It provides most services, including courts, child welfare, employment assistance, wildlife management, health care, education, land management, and senior services, a…

WebOct 25, 2016 · Economists Jacob Russ and Thomas Stratmann document that small parcels of land, many less than 100 acres, have hundreds and in some cases even thousands of individual owners. Imagine the problem of getting that many of your brothers, sisters, uncles, aunts, and cousins to agree on how the land should be used. WebAug 9, 2015 · The Blackfeet Reservation is in northwestern Montana along the eastern slopes of the Rocky Mountains. Its one-and-a-half million acres are bordered on the north by Canada and on the west by Glacier National Park. (Submitted on February 23, 2024, by Cosmos Mariner of Cape Canaveral, Florida.) Credits.
